Applicants for teaching positions with the Fort Leavenworth School District must possess or be able to possess a valid Kansas Teaching License. Recent college graduates must have already begun the process for initial licensure. Those applicants who are currently certified to teach in a state other than Kansas must have already submitted the licensing application packet to KSDE and be reasonably assured of being licensed prior to July 1 to be considered for a teaching position.
